PAVE Global and Shop! Association Name Kelly Garoutte as Recipient of 2025 Shop! Scholarship + Experience

mm

Published

on

(PRESS RELEASE) After a rigorous blind review process, Kelly Garoutte, an interior design student from Appalachian State University, was selected from a competitive field of applicants representing design programs across the United States. Her winning submission demonstrated exceptional creativity, technical skill, and forward-thinking approach to retail, restaurant, and hospitality environments.

In her scholarship essay, Garoutte articulated her passion for creating spaces that positively impact both people and the environment:

“Looking ahead, one of my biggest aspirations is to see sustainable building technologies become a predominant standard in all spaces, not just in high-budget projects. Sustainability should not be a luxury; it should be an expectation. Too often, the most innovative eco-friendly materials, energy-efficient systems, and waste-reducing strategies are reserved for flagship developments or elite establishments.”

As the recipient of the Shop! Scholarship + Experience, Garoutte will attend Shop! MarketPlace 2025 in Charlotte, North Carolina from April 8-10, with all expenses covered including airfare, accommodations, and daily per diem. Additionally, she will receive a $600 cash award as part of the scholarship package valued at $1,800.

“On behalf of the Shop! Association, we are thrilled to announce that Kelly Garoutte, an interior design student from Appalachian State University, has been selected as our 2025 PAVE x Shop! Scholarship + Experience,” says Murray Kasmenn, Executive Director, Shop! Association. “Kelly’s interest in sustainability, community and inclusivity in design was evident through her innovative portfolio, making her submission a standout. We thank all of the student entrants and congratulations to Kelly.”

The Shop! MarketPlace 2025 will offer Garoutte an invaluable opportunity to network with industry professionals, attend educational sessions, and experience firsthand the latest innovations in consumer environment design. This three-day premier boutique trade fair, presented by Shop! Association in partnership with VMSD and SmartWork Media, brings together retailers, brand owners, and design professionals from across the globe.

The PAVE Scholarship Program, now in its fifteenth year, provides financial assistance to students in educational programs preparing them for careers related to the design and creation of consumer environments. PAVE has awarded students over $251,600 in financial aid grants and scholarships in the past five years.
